install bureau linux

  • Auteur de la discussion totoche974
  • Date de début
totoche974
totoche974
Ouvrier
14 Mar 2015
376
st gilles les hauts
  • Auteur de la discussion
  • #1
bonjour

pour installer linuxcnc est je besoin d'installer un bureau ( gnone ou autres plus light) avec la debian wheezy ou les fenêtres de linuxcnc sont suffisantes ??

a+ gilles
 
G
gaston48
Compagnon
26 Fev 2008
9 633
59000
Bonjour,
XFCE est installé par défaut dans la 2.7.0 .

Machinekit sur BBB c'est LXDE ...
 
totoche974
totoche974
Ouvrier
14 Mar 2015
376
st gilles les hauts
  • Auteur de la discussion
  • #3
merci pour la reponse

donc je n'est pas besoin d'installe une wheezy pour faire tourner linuxcnc ?

a+
GC
 
usitour
usitour
Compagnon
13 Oct 2015
1 187
FR-29 Brest
Bonjour

Il te faut quand même un noyau temps réel, qui n'est pas dans le version old-stable
de Debian Wheezie, la version stable étant Jessie.
Il est possible d'installer une version debian Wheezie, de changer le noyau, voire même
de le recompiler pour l'adapter au plus proche de ta machine, de tout reconfigurer, d'installer
le package linuxcnc à partir des backports,....etc, tu l'auras compris c'est faisable mais
pas simple.
Le plus simple est de télécharger l'image iso sur le site linuxcnc et de l'installer. Il y a plein
d'info sur le forum à ce sujet. Beaucoup de personnes ont adopté cette approche, et si tu as
un problème, il y auras certainement quelqu'un qui pourras t'aider.


Cdlt
 
totoche974
totoche974
Ouvrier
14 Mar 2015
376
st gilles les hauts
  • Auteur de la discussion
  • #5
bonjour

tous cela je le savais, recompiler un noyau ou installer ne me pose pas problème.
je voulais juste savoir, si il fallais installer une wheezie avant ou pas

iso de linux cnc integre le déjà le noyau en temps réel
et est sur une base de XFCE,

a+
GC
 
C
cr-_-
Compagnon
29 Sept 2009
859
FR-31 Plaisance du touch
Bonjour,

L'iso de linuxcnc contient le système complet et l'assistant d'installation, pour avoir fait une installation les mains dans le cambouis de A à Z je confirme que l'utilisation de l'iso est bien plus rapide
 
Charly 57
Charly 57
Compagnon
21 Déc 2008
5 271
FR-57330 Moselle
Bonjour

Sujet très intéressant que je vais suivre avec plaisir
 
totoche974
totoche974
Ouvrier
14 Mar 2015
376
st gilles les hauts
  • Auteur de la discussion
  • #8
salut

j'ai entrepris de l'installer en embarqué, pour l'instant la mise en place de l'iso sur une clé usb
est bonne mais une fois le boot auto lancé, il me crée un problème d'install sur ma CF
soit ma carte CF à une claque soit ma cle usb à un pétard

cette aprés midi j'irais me chercher une clé et une carte CF

a+ je vous tiens au courant des avancées

GC

l
 
totoche974
totoche974
Ouvrier
14 Mar 2015
376
st gilles les hauts
  • Auteur de la discussion
  • #9
re

la 1er partie c'est bien passée. Au reboot j'ai bien linuxcnc sur ma CF

le but est de lire pas ecrire dessus pour cela, j'ai créer des RAM Disk pour éviter les écritures sur la CF
le gcode pourra être mis sur un cle usb ou sur une msata

je vais m'attaquer à virer tous se qui sert pas comme applis

je peux faire une image de la CF pour ceux qui le veulent
je vais essayer de la faire la plus légére possible

a+
GC
 
S
speedjf37
Compagnon
15 Oct 2009
2 219
indre et loire
salut

j'ai entrepris de l'installer en embarqué, pour l'instant la mise en place de l'iso sur une clé usb
est bonne mais une fois le boot auto lancé, il me crée un problème d'install sur ma CF
soit ma carte CF à une claque soit ma cle usb à un pétard

cette aprés midi j'irais me chercher une clé et une carte CF

a+ je vous tiens au courant des avancées

GC

l
Bonjour,

Sur quel système "embarqué" ?

Il y a des images pour BBB PI etc qui sont adaptées .

dernièrement une PIXEL:
http://www.itespresso.fr/raspberry-pi-pixel-raspbian-139355.html


Cordialment JF
 
totoche974
totoche974
Ouvrier
14 Mar 2015
376
st gilles les hauts
  • Auteur de la discussion
  • #13
bonjour usitour

la CF est l’abréviation de Carte Flash

a+
GC
 
usitour
usitour
Compagnon
13 Oct 2015
1 187
FR-29 Brest
Merci, je pensais à carte-fille, couplée à une carte-mère.
J'ai regardé le lien pour pico-atx, le problème c'est la reconnaissance du matériel
par linuxcnc. C'est quelle référence ta CF?

Cdlt
 
totoche974
totoche974
Ouvrier
14 Mar 2015
376
st gilles les hauts
  • Auteur de la discussion
  • #16
re

C'est quelle référence ta CF?
quand je parle de CF cela peut être aussi un micro SD ou une SD. Ca dépend quel connecteur est sur la Carte mere
le mieux est de desactiver le DMA de la CF
tu peux aussi le régler en fonction des caractéristiques des CF uitlisées
Activer le mode DMA avec hdparm -d1 /dev/.... regarde le man de hdparm le DMA est à l'origine des blocages de disque
ou dans le bios de la carte mere si accessible


Au niveau des entrées/sorties y a t'il un port // ?
la carte citée est un exemple, j'en avais trouvé des mieux sur
http://www.eurocomposant.fr/fr/Syst...g_arm=0&filtres.x=13&filtres.y=6#TABLEAULISTE

pour le port // oubli
je vais voir pour une conversion // -> USB en python ou c++ mais je crois qu'il existe aussi des adaptateurs tout fait. Ca reste à creuser

a+
GC
 
S
speedjf37
Compagnon
15 Oct 2009
2 219
indre et loire
re

pour le port // oubli
je vais voir pour une conversion // -> USB en python ou c++ mais je crois qu'il existe aussi des adaptateurs tout fait. Ca reste à creuser

a+
GC
LinuxCNC ne peut fonctionner qu'avec un port // sur une carte mère standard (sans port d'extension).
Pour les cartes MESA il faut du PCI ou PCIe

Pour BBB il faut une carte d'extension (CAPS)
Pour Raspberry il faut une carte qui gère les STEPS reliée en SPI , c'est mon prochain challenge !

JF
 
totoche974
totoche974
Ouvrier
14 Mar 2015
376
st gilles les hauts
  • Auteur de la discussion
  • #18
je suis d'accord avec toi

la liaison LinuxCNC ira bien sur un port // mais qu'est ce qui empêche la sortie // d'être converti pour de l'USB ??

j'ai peut être raté quelque chose, comme j'ai pas encore fini de monter ma CNC, c'est dur de tester LinuxCNC

a+
 
Charly 57
Charly 57
Compagnon
21 Déc 2008
5 271
FR-57330 Moselle
C'est technique tout çà.
....
 
totoche974
totoche974
Ouvrier
14 Mar 2015
376
st gilles les hauts
  • Auteur de la discussion
  • #20
bonjour

je suis entrain d’alléger ma CF au max j'ai un paquet : linuxcnc-dev qui demande à être supprimé
peut on l'enlever sans crainte ??

combien de place prend CamBam une fois installé ??

a+
GC
 
coredump
coredump
Compagnon
8 Jan 2007
4 498
FR-06
linuxCNC fonctionne bien avec une carte port // sur pci ou pcie, préférer les cartes avec un chipset sunix plutôt que moschip (les plus courantes).
Ensuite au prix actuel des SSD ça n'est plus du tout intéressant d'utiliser une carte SD ou CF pour une carte mère standard.
 
totoche974
totoche974
Ouvrier
14 Mar 2015
376
st gilles les hauts
  • Auteur de la discussion
  • #22
bonjour
le but est de se defaire de l'encombrement du boitier pc et d'integrer une carte nano-pc dans le boitier avec les drivers
a+
GC
 
S
speedjf37
Compagnon
15 Oct 2009
2 219
indre et loire
bonjour
le but est de se defaire de l'encombrement du boitier pc et d'integrer une carte nano-pc dans le boitier avec les drivers
a+
GC
Bonjour

C'est pour cela que je vais essayer une solution à base de raspberry pi + carte pic32mx

JF
 
totoche974
totoche974
Ouvrier
14 Mar 2015
376
st gilles les hauts
  • Auteur de la discussion
  • #24
slt speedjf37

raspberry pour cnc marche avec les cartes protoneer mais en GRBL

ca sera sympa si linuxcnc sort une version compile pour raspberry la, on pourras lui adjoindre cambam

pour ta carte pic32mx tu veux t'en servir pour gerer les STEPS reliée en SPI ?

a+
GC
 
C
cr-_-
Compagnon
29 Sept 2009
859
FR-31 Plaisance du touch
je suis d'accord avec toi

la liaison LinuxCNC ira bien sur un port // mais qu'est ce qui empêche la sortie // d'être converti pour de l'USB ??

j'ai peut être raté quelque chose, comme j'ai pas encore fini de monter ma CNC, c'est dur de tester LinuxCNC

a+
Bonjour,
beaucoup de choses, en premier lieu la latence du protocole usb, le fait qu'il n'est aucune garantie temps réel

Machinekit fonctionne sur raspberry https://www.raspberrypi.org/forums/viewtopic.php?p=920778
La raspberry embarque un processeur basé sur une architecture arm que l'on retrouve sur la beaglebone donc si c'est compilé pour une c'est compilé pour l'autre. c'est plutôt au niveau des kernel temps réel que ça coince

A choisir je préfère une BBB avec plein de gpio que prendre une PI et devoir interfacer encore des trucs derrière
 
totoche974
totoche974
Ouvrier
14 Mar 2015
376
st gilles les hauts
  • Auteur de la discussion
  • #26
slt

A choisir je préfère une BBB avec plein de gpio que prendre une PI et devoir interfacer encore des trucs derrière
après lecture sur la BBB, je suis tout à fait d'accord avec toi

je vais potasser cela de plus prés, mais je crois qu'il y a des problèmes d'approvisionnement de la carte

a+
GC
 
coredump
coredump
Compagnon
8 Jan 2007
4 498
FR-06
Aucun soucis pour trouver une BBB, c'est en stock un peu partout (RS, farnell, amazon, seeedstudio etc...)
 
G
gaston48
Compagnon
26 Fev 2008
9 633
59000
J'ai commandé en mi fevrier ici et reçu très rapidement (d'Allemagne si je me souviens bien)...
https://www.amazon.fr/Waveshare-Bea...d=1491468181&sr=8-1&keywords=beaglebone+black
Une précaution à l'usage si on branche un adaptateur hdmi > vga en vue de brancher un moniteur
"à pas cher" VGA, c'est de choisir un adaptateur alimenté en 3.3 V ou d'ouvrir celui qui serait en 5 V
et de tirer un fil d'alim indépendant et de le brancher sur 5 V (la manip est sur youtube) sinon risque
de griller l'alim 3.3 V de la BBB, elle devient bouillante et l'adaptateur ne fonctionne pas ...
Brancher un clavier Qwerty une foi pour toute...
Pour l'instant je reproche une vidéo d'Axis très saccadée par rapport à la fluidité sur PC ou sur Pi ,
un site Machinekit beaucoup plus confus que celui de Linuxcnc.
Sinon c'est une bombe ce truc (les PRU) , ça rivalise avec Mesa, même, je pense, avec une configuration servos avec feedback.
L'ISO disponible à charger sur une microSD est impeccable.
Il faut faire sa CAPE soi même finalement. Sinon la nouvelle "Furaday" me semble très bien,
je m'inspire de cette (ce ?) cape car bien documenté .
 
Dernière édition:
C
cr-_-
Compagnon
29 Sept 2009
859
FR-31 Plaisance du touch
bonjour,

Ce que j'aime bien avec les PRU c'est qu'il n'y a pas besoin de sortir la grosse artillerie pour synthétiser le vhdl/verilog des FPGA comme sur les MESA même si les projets open source sont bien plus avancés qu'il y a quelques années
Après ce que j'aimerai c'est avoir une interface déporté qui fait tourner axis sur un machin un peu récent et le cœur linuxcnc sur la BBB, si c'est pas possible je bricolerai une interface sans la visu 3D. Mais pour ça il faut que je trouve le temps de tester
 
G
gaston48
Compagnon
26 Fev 2008
9 633
59000
Il doit avoir plusieurs solutions au remote GUI
j'ai noté que quelqu'un exécute axis à distance avec succès en
" installant et exécutant x11vnc sur BBB et en installant un cliant VNC sur un PC distant " ?
Je teste un axe servo actuellement avec la PID calculée dans machine kit et une commande d'ampli
en +/- 10 V. La boucle PID tourne à 5 khz ! ça marche nickel !
Les PWM ne sont pas adaptés pour le DAC +/-10V la fréquence est trop basse pour une bonne résolution.
J'ai fait un PDM à partir d'une voie STEP/DIR avec un pulse de 1000 ns. Retour sur une entrée codeur eQEP.
Si on garde le HDMI, on a donc 2 entrées encodeurs rapides eQEP (+1 sans HDMI) et 2 encodeurs rapides
PRU, dont le code tourne pour l'instant à moitié, mais exploitables moyennant bidouilles.
Donc BBB, c'est 4 voies servos complètes, plus 26 GPIO et 4 entrées analogiques.
 
Dernière édition:
Haut